我一直試圖讓它工作一段時(shí)間......所有代碼都在同一個(gè) php 頁面/文件中<?php$selectedoption = $_POST["selectedoption"];$cookie_name = 'selected_option';setcookie($cookie_name, $selectedoption, time() + (86400 * 30), "/");if(!isset($_COOKIE[$cookie_name])) { echo "Option not Selected";} else { echo "Option is " . $_COOKIE[$cookie_name];}?><form method="post" action=""> <input type="radio" name="selectedoption" value="option1"> Option 1<br> <input type="radio" name="selectedoption" value="option2"> Option 2<br> <input type="radio" name="selectedoption" value="option3"> Option 3<br> <input type="radio" name="selectedoption" value="option4"> Option 4<br> <input type="submit" name="submit" value="Submit"> </form>cookies可以和帖子放在同一個(gè)文件里嗎?我不確定這是否應(yīng)該像這樣工作,或者我是否做錯(cuò)了什么。謝謝
1 回答

MMTTMM
TA貢獻(xiàn)1869條經(jīng)驗(yàn) 獲得超4個(gè)贊
我已經(jīng)解決了這個(gè)問題,是的,我花了一個(gè)小時(shí) xD
首先對(duì)于任何試圖在 php 中使用 setcookie() 但無法使用的人,請閱讀此PHP - setcookie(); 不工作
話雖如此,我仍然無法使用 php,而是使用 Javascript 來設(shè)置 cookie。
<script>document.cookie = "cookie_name="+'<?php echo $selectedoption; ?>'</script> echo "Auction Item is a " . $_COOKIE["cookie_name"];
很高興我自己很快就解決了這個(gè)問題,因?yàn)樗坪鯖]有人關(guān)心這篇文章 lmao,所以遇到這個(gè)解決方案的任何人,你都很幸運(yùn) :D
- 1 回答
- 0 關(guān)注
- 86 瀏覽
添加回答
舉報(bào)
0/150
提交
取消